10010201002 has 4 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 15015301506. Its totient is φ = 5005100500.
The previous prime is 10010200999. The next prime is 10010201009. The reversal of 10010201002 is 20010201001.
10010201002 is digitally balanced in base 2, because in such base it contains all the possibile digits an equal number of times.
It is a semiprime because it is the product of two primes.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 6507810241 + 3502390761 = 80671^2 + 59181^2 .
It is not an unprimeable number, because it can be changed into a prime (10010201009) by changing a digit.
It is a pernicious number, because its binary representation contains a prime number (17) of ones.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 2502550249 + ... + 2502550252.
Almost surely, 210010201002 is an apocalyptic number.
10010201002 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(5005100504).
10010201002 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
10010201002 is an odious number, because the sum of its binary digits is odd.
The sum of its prime factors is 5005100503.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 4, while the sum is 7.
Adding to 10010201002 its reverse (20010201001), we get a palindrome (30020402003).
Subtracting 10010201002 from its reverse (20010201001), we obtain a palindrome (9999999999).
The spelling of 10010201002 in words is "ten billion, ten million, two hundred one thousand, two".
